Performance & Durability
Vibration System and Compaction Quality
The vibration system on the Used CAT CS683E Road Roller operates at around 30 Hz with a documented amplitude of 1.8 mm — specifications that translate into steady, repeatable compaction cycles. For contractors chasing density targets, the adjustable vibration and the roller’s static linear load of 62.3 kg/cm provide the tools needed to reach design compaction in fewer passes. Engine and Fuel Efficiency
Powered by the Caterpillar 3056 ATAAC engine producing 134 kW and a displacement of 6 L, the machine balances torque and efficiency. With a peak torque rpm around 2200, the engine offers responsive power delivery under load. As a used unit, fuel consumption will vary by condition and maintenance history, but the inherent efficiency of the 3056 ATAAC design remains a benefit when the machine is correctly serviced.

Pre-Purchase Inspection Checklist
- Verify service history and hours — consistent maintenance beats mystery hour meters.
- Inspect the drum for scoring, rust, and wear patterns; check for even wear across the width.
- Confirm hydraulic integrity — look for seepage around lines, pumps, and cylinders.
- Test the vibration system under load to detect unusual noises or diminished amplitude.
- Review engine performance at different loads and RPMs; monitor for smoke, oil leaks, or abnormal sounds.
- Check travel and steering responsiveness and inspect tires/wheels for condition.
- Examine operator station, gauges and switches for function and clarity.

Maintenance Recommendations
To keep a Used CAT CS683E Road Roller performing at its best, adopt a practical maintenance routine. Even the best-used roller needs TLC. Here are key maintenance practices to prioritize:* Daily visual checks: fluids, leaks, drum condition and tire/wheel checks.
- Regular hydraulic fluid and engine oil monitoring and scheduled changes per Caterpillar guidelines.
- Exciter system inspections and lubrication of moving components where applicable.
- Keep air filters clean and change fuel filters as recommended.
- Maintain accurate record-keeping for service and parts replacements to preserve resale value.

Product Specifications
SpecificationDetailModelCAT CS683EWeight18.8 tTransport Length6 mTransport Width2.46 mTransport Height3.02 mVibrationeDriveATravel Speed12.2 km/hVibration Frequency30 HzRoller Width2.13 mRoller Diameter1.549 mAmplitude1.8 mmTurning Radius (Outside)5.81 mStatic Linear Load62.3 kg/cmModel SeriesCSEngine ManufacturerCaterpillarEngine Type3056 ATAACEngine Power134 kWDisplacement6 LRevolutions at Max Torque2200 rpm
